Step-by-Step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). In a large bowl, combine the ground beef, breadcrumbs, egg, Parmesan cheese, minced garlic, parsley, and Italian seasoning. Mix thoroughly until combined.
- Scoop portions of the meat mixture and roll them into uniform meatballs, about 1.5 inches in diameter. Place on a greased baking sheet.
- Bake the meatballs for 20-25 minutes until golden brown with an internal temperature of at least 165°F (74°C).
- While the meatballs bake, bring salted water to a boil and cook spaghetti according to package instructions, about 8-10 minutes for al dente.
- In a skillet, heat marinara sauce over medium heat. Add meatballs and let them simmer for 5-10 minutes in the sauce.
- Serve spaghetti topped with marinara and meatballs. Sprinkle with extra Parmesan cheese and parsley if desired.

Notes
Chill the meat mixture before shaping to prevent meatballs from falling apart. Use fresh ingredients for best flavor.
